WebCotton makes up approximately 26% of all fibre used in the fashion and textiles industry, and cotton crops take up about 2.5% of all arable land on Earth. What’s more, cotton represents the main source of income for up to 1 billion people, of which 100 million are farmers. WebThe largest manufacturing industry in the Mughal Empire was cotton textile manufacturing, which included the production of piece goods, calicos, and muslins, available unbleached and in a variety of colours. An emerging greener chemistry process, called Advanced Denim by Archroma, can produce a pair of jeans using up to 92% less water and 30% less energy than conventional methods. Web7 okt. 2024 · • Apparel: T-shirt, shorts and jeans, socks, infant and kids wear are some of the apparel products that use cotton fabric for one or either of the above-mentioned properties. • Home Textiles: The articles include towels, bedsheet, pillow covers, draperies/curtains, upholstery and table linen. WebOther social and environmental issues with cotton. Cotton cultivation causes soil degradation and erosion as well as loss of forest area and other habitat. It is … WebCommon materials used in dress shirts include cotton, polyester, and various blends. While these materials provide a crisp appearance and durability, they often lack the necessary stretch to accommodate movement comfortably. This lack of stretch can cause the shirt to feel tight and restrictive, especially in the shoulder and chest areas.
